In the snaps (which she captioned "Gettin' it in!!"), Lopez proves she's a resistance band master by demonstrating a series of intense bicep curls. Celebrity trainer David Kirsch, who works with Lopez, tells Health that the move is called the bent over resistance row with curl. "I love to keep workouts with Jennifer high energy and high intensity, making sure the full-body workouts are fresh and always changing," he says.

If you often use free weights on arm day, resistance bands are a great way to change things up; by forcing you to literally resist your own body weight, these stretchy plastic bands will take any workout to the next level.

"I like using resistance bands because these workouts are something my clients can easily do with no time at the gym, and they are so transportable," Kirsch says.

In addition to strengthening the upper body, Kirsch tells us that this move also helps tighten and tone the quads, glutes, and core. The tool J.Lo is using is mounted to a wall, but you can modify the move with a loose resistance band by stepping on it in the center and pulling the ends towards your chest.
